GRUB bootp not working with WD/SMC NICs


From: Peter Kaczuba
Subject: GRUB bootp not working with WD/SMC NICs
Date: Wed, 7 Mar 2001 13:10:44 +0100
User-agent: Mutt/1.2.5i

There seems to be a problem in bootp not working when using
the WD/SMC NIC driver. I tested this on several machines that
have a WD/SMC ISA NIC using GRUB 0.96.1 or 0.97 from CVS. On a machine
that has a 3COM 90x PCI NIC all went fine.
GRUB does recognize the WD/SMC NICs correctly with the right memory
addresses but when running bootp the only answer is "sleep".
I checked out the ethernet packets GRUB was sending with a sniffer
and in deed only junk arrived to the server (something like
"fragmented IP packet" with bogus IP and MAC addresses).
